Grilled Caesar Salad: A Smoky Twist
Imagine a Caesar salad, but with a smoky, charred twist. Grilling the romaine lettuce adds a whole new dimension to this classic dish. It's a simple technique that elevates the flavors and provides a unique texture. Mediterranean Pasta Salad: A Flavor Journey
This pasta salad is a delightful fusion of Mediterranean flavors. The use of harissa paste and fresh mint from North Africa, za'atar from the Middle East, and Greek feta and olives creates a vibrant and exotic taste profile. Coconut Chicken: A Tropical Escape
This coconut chicken recipe is a tropical vacation on a plate! The marinade of lime juice, fish sauce, and coconut milk infuses the chicken with a burst of flavor, and the coconut-panko crust adds a delightful crunch. What many people don't realize is that coconut can be a versatile ingredient, adding both flavor and texture to dishes. Coconut-Lime Dumpling Bake: A Tropical Comfort
This dumpling bake is a tropical twist on comfort food. The combination of coconut milk, lime, and red curry paste creates a flavor explosion that will transport you to a Thai beach.
